K631 BVM is a 2000 Toyota MR2 in Black with a 2,000cc petrol engine. This vehicle has been through 19 MOT tests with a personal pass rate of 47.4%.
Across all 2000 Toyota MR2 models, the average MOT pass rate is 70.5% with a typical mileage of 78,159 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Toyota MR2 fails its MOT is parking brake: efficiency below requirements, accounting for 36,842 recorded failures. If you're considering buying K631 BVM, it's worth having these areas checked by a mechanic before committing.
The Toyota MR2 typically stays on UK roads for around 40 years. At 26 years old, this Toyota MR2 is well into its expected lifespan but still has years ahead.
